Note: All System Exclusive data values are displayed in hexadecimal with H for clarification.
System Exclusive Header
System Exclusive Data Packet
System Exclusive End of File Message
Value Description
F0H Start of System Exclusive Message
Function
08H Fenders Manufacturer ID
ID
nnH nn = Device ID (minus one)
Numbers Description
11H
Amp ID number 11H. The upper nibble identifies the Cyber-Twin
and the lower nibble is the software version 01H Utilities Message
ffH Function ID number. See table to the right for values.> 02H One Preset Message
F7H End of System Exclusive Message 03H All Presets Message
Value Description
F0H Start of System Exclusive Message
08H Fenders Manufacturer ID
nnH nn = Device ID (minus one)
11H
Amp ID number 11H. The upper nibble identifies the
Cyber-Twin and the lower nibble is the software version
ffH Function ID number. See list for values.
PnH Packet Number
Data
Data bytes: The data bytes have been formatted following
the MIDI Specification 1.0
CBH Checksum byte used for error checking
F7H End of System Exclusive Message
Value Description
F0H Start of System Exclusive Message
08H Fenders Manufacturer ID
nnH nn = Device ID (minus one)
11H
Amp ID number 11H: The upper nibble identifies the Cyber-Twin
and the lower nibble is the software version
ffH Function ID number. See list for values
7BH End of System Exclusive File Byte
F7H End of System Exclusive Message
